Ignoring the Platform’s Official Terms and Conditions
It is a remarkably common oversight to skip the fine print. The terms and conditions of STAKEZONE.TOP are not merely legal boilerplate; they govern everything from bonus eligibility to withdrawal limits. By glossing over this document, you risk agreeing to rules that may affect how you can use your funds or what happens to your account after a period of inactivity. One specific clause that often catches users off guard relates to maximum bet sizes when a bonus is active, exceeding which can void your winnings entirely.
Reading the terms is not a one-time event. Promotions change, and the platform updates its policies to comply with new regulations. Make it a habit to review the terms every few months, especially before accepting any new offer. This simple discipline can prevent the frustration of having a legitimate win denied due to a technicality you were unaware of.
Failing to Verify Your Account Promptly
Many new users register and immediately try to deposit or withdraw funds without completing the Know Your Customer (KYC) process. This is a critical misstep. STAKEZONE.TOP, like all reputable platforms, requires proof of identity and address before processing financial transactions. If you delay this step, you will face unnecessary delays when you actually want to cash out your winnings, leading to anger and suspicion toward the platform.
The verification process is straightforward and usually involves uploading a clear photo of your passport or driving licence and a recent utility bill. Doing this within the first hour of signing up ensures that when you win, your money moves without friction. Do not wait until you have a large balance to verify; by then, the stress of the delay can sour an otherwise positive experience.

Misunderstanding Wagering Requirements
Wagering requirements are the most misunderstood element of online bonuses. A typical requirement might state that you must wager the bonus amount 35 times before you can withdraw any winnings derived from it. Many users mistakenly believe they only need to wager their own deposit, leading to confusion when their withdrawal request is rejected. This misunderstanding is a primary source of negative reviews for platforms like STAKEZONE.TOP.
To illustrate, consider a £100 bonus with a 35x wagering requirement. You must place bets totalling £3,500 before the bonus funds become withdrawable cash. Different games contribute differently toward this requirement, with slots often contributing 100% and table games contributing significantly less. Always check the contribution percentages before you start playing, as this affects how quickly you can clear the wagering target.
| Game Category | Contribution to Wagering | Example |
|---|---|---|
| Slots (majority) | 100% | £10 bet = £10 progress |
| Table Games (blackjack, roulette) | 10% | £10 bet = £1 progress |
| Video Poker | 20% | £10 bet = £2 progress |
| Live Dealer Games | 5% | £10 bet = £0.50 progress |
The table above demonstrates why playing slots is the most efficient way to meet wagering requirements, while live dealer games are the least efficient. Choosing the wrong game type can make a bonus almost impossible to clear within a reasonable timeframe.

Neglecting to Set Personal Betting Limits
One of the most powerful tools on STAKEZONE.TOP is the ability to set personal deposit, loss, and wagering limits. Many users ignore this feature, believing they have enough self-control. However, without these boundaries, it is easy to lose track of time and money, especially during a losing streak. Setting limits does not indicate a lack of discipline; it demonstrates a mature approach to gambling as entertainment rather than a way to make money.
Consider implementing the following personal limits from the moment you register:
- A daily deposit limit of £50 to prevent impulsive top-ups after a loss.
- A weekly loss limit of £200 to ensure you never chase losses beyond a reasonable threshold.
- A session time limit of 60 minutes to encourage regular breaks and reflection.
These limits can be adjusted, but increases often take 24 hours to take effect, giving you a cooling-off period to reconsider your decision. Use this feature proactively.
Chasing Losses Without a Strategy
The emotional impulse to recover lost money is the most dangerous pitfall in gambling. After a series of losses, the urge to increase bet sizes or play longer sessions intensifies. On STAKEZONE.TOP, this behaviour often leads to rapid depletion of the remaining bankroll. Without a predetermined strategy, such as the Martingale system or a flat-betting approach, you are essentially gambling on hope rather than logic.
A sound strategy involves setting a stop-loss limit before you begin. For example, decide that you will stop playing for the day if you lose 30% of your starting bankroll. This rule removes emotion from the decision-making process. Combining this with a win goal, such as stopping when you are up 20%, can help you lock in profits and avoid giving them back in a single reckless session. Remember, the house edge ensures that long-term play favours the platform, so short, disciplined sessions are your best defence.

Not Checking Game Provider Licenses and Fairness
Not all games on STAKEZONE.TOP are created equal in terms of fairness. Reputable platforms partner with licensed game providers such as NetEnt, Microgaming, or Playtech, whose software is regularly audited by independent testing agencies like eCOGRA or iTech Labs. A common mistake is to assume that every game on the platform is automatically fair. You should verify the provider’s credentials by looking for their logo and certification on the game’s information page.
If you cannot find any mention of a regulator or audit body, proceed with caution. Games from unknown providers may have unverified random number generators (RNGs), which could theoretically be manipulated. Sticking to established providers gives you confidence that the outcomes are genuinely random and that your chances of winning are based on mathematics rather than hidden algorithms.

Ignoring Time-Out and Self-Exclusion Options
Every responsible gambling platform provides tools for players to take a break. STAKEZONE.TOP offers time-out periods (ranging from 24 hours to 30 days) and full self-exclusion options (lasting months or years). Ignoring these tools is a mistake, particularly if you feel your gambling habits are becoming problematic. Taking a time-out does not mean you have failed; it means you are actively managing your behaviour.
If you find yourself thinking about gambling during work hours, lying about your losses, or betting money you cannot afford to lose, activate a time-out immediately. Self-exclusion is a more permanent step that blocks you from accessing the platform entirely. These features exist for your protection, and using them is a sign of strength, not weakness. The platform is designed for entertainment, and recognising when it stops being fun is crucial for long-term wellbeing.
